如何准确获取服务器 IP? (获取服务器 ip)

在进行网络通信时,获取服务器 IP 是首要条件之一。然而,服务器 IP 并不是一个固定不变的数值,其会受到网络环境、硬件设备等因素的影响,导致 IP 的变化。因此,如何准确获取服务器 IP 就显得尤为重要。本文将从多个层面阐述如何获取服务器 IP。

一、DNS 解析

DNS 解析是计算机进行域名解析的过程,通过域名解析出服务器 IP 地址。因此,查询 DNS 服务器就是一种获取服务器 IP 的方法。使用命令 nslookup 可以查询 DNS 服务器,语法如下:

nslookup hostname

其中,hostname 为服务器的域名。执行该命令后,将显示主机名称和 IP 地址,并显示所使用的 DNS 服务器的名称和 IP 地址。

二、路由表

路由表是一种记录数据包传输路径的表格,其中列出了对应到每个网络的 IP 地址。因此,路由表也是一种获取服务器 IP 的方法。使用命令 route print 可以打印路由表,语法如下:

route print

其中,下一跳 IP 地址就是服务器 IP 地址。

三、PING 命令

PING 命令用于测试网络连接状态和网络延迟。通过 PING 命令,可以向服务器发送数据包并接收回复,从而获取服务器 IP 地址。使用命令 ping 可以发送数据包并接收回复,语法如下:

ping hostname

其中,hostname 为服务器的域名。执行该命令后,将显示主机名称和 IP 地址,并显示所使用的 DNS 服务器的名称和 IP 地址。

四、Telnet 命令

Telnet 是一种远程登陆协议,通过 Telnet 命令可以远程连接到服务器。连接成功后,可以在服务器上使用命令 ipconfig 来获取本机 IP 地址和服务器 IP 地址。使用命令 telnet 可以远程连接到服务器,语法如下:

telnet hostname

其中,hostname 为服务器的域名。执行该命令后,输入用户名和密码即可登陆服务器,并使用命令 ipconfig 获取服务器 IP 地址。

五、浏览器控制台

在浏览器控制台中,可以使用命令 window.location.hostname 来获取当前网页所在的主机名,从而获取服务器 IP 地址。使用浏览器控制台可以很方便地获取服务器 IP 地址,只需按下 F12 即可打开控制台。

综上所述,获取服务器 IP 主要有五种方法,分别是 DNS 解析、路由表、PING 命令、Telnet 命令和浏览器控制台。对于不同的需求,可以选择不同的方法来获取服务器 IP。同时,要注意 IP 地址可能会发生变化,需要定期更新获取的服务器 IP。

相关问题拓展阅读:

如何获取用户服务器的IP地址

开发工程中,需要给第三方提供接口,由于是仅仅对单独一人提供接口支持,就暂时采取了IP白名单过滤的方式处理。下面是获取用户IP地址的方法private function getIP() {  

  static $realip;  

  if (isset($_SERVER)) {  

    if (isset($_SERVER)) {  

      $realip = $_SERVER;  

    } else if (isset($_SERVER)) {  

      $realip = $_SERVER;  

    } else {  

     拿肆咐 $realip = $_SERVER;  

    }  

  } else {  

    消纯if (getenv(“HTTP_X_FORWARDED_FOR”)) {  

      $realip = getenv(“HTTP_X_FORWARDED_FOR”);  

    } else if (getenv(“HTTP_CLIENT_IP”)) {  

      $realip = getenv(“雹让HTTP_CLIENT_IP”);  

    } else {  

      $realip = getenv(“REMOTE_ADDR”);  

    }  

  }  

  return $realip;  

如何通过电脑查询服务器IP地址?

电脑拼服务器IP方法如下:

之一步:鼠中游前标左键单击

电脑桌面

左下角的“开始”。

第二步:鼠标左键单击“运行”。

第三步:点击之后会弹出一个窗口,输入“cmd”,输入之后单击“确定”,进行上一步之后会弹出窗口,输入要拼的服务器

IP地址

,输入格式为:ping+空格+IP地址+空格+-t,输入之后按“回车”,这样就成功拼写服务器IP地址了。

第四步:拼完服务器地址,显示如下卖清图磨耐,就是服务器网络是畅通的,没有断网。则代表服务器网络不通。

提示:拼服务器IP地址之前,一定要确定服务器IP准确。

步骤1

首先打开开始菜单。改简

步骤2

然后点击“运行”。

步骤3

其次输入“cmd”耐凯并按回车。

步骤4

然后在命令提示符中输入“ipconfig”并按回车。

步骤5

其次就看到IP地址了。

步骤6

然后再输入“netstat -an”并按回车。

步骤7

最后就看到昌歼唤端口了。

关于获取服务器 ip的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。


数据运维技术 » 如何准确获取服务器 IP? (获取服务器 ip)